Min. [mod. f. (Ger. 1817) Gr. ἀμβλυγώνι-ος obtuse-angled + -ITE.] A greenish white or sea-green translucent mineral, occurring in obtuse-angled rhombic prisms, and consisting of alumina, lithia, potash, soda, iron, and fluoric acid; made by Dana the type of a group.
